Shopping for Mortgages Online

Recent declining trends in mortgage rates have made it possible for more people to buy their homes on mortgages. People are taking home-buying seriously, and that explains the surfeit of borrowers with all prime mortgage lenders in the market. Even the procedure for obtaining a mortgage has become much simplified; so that almost about everyone contemplating on buying a home is doing so on a mortgage loan.

The widespread competition in the mortgage market is in fact in favor of the borrower. Now the borrower can shop aggressively and try to obtain a better interest rate. Mortgages available in the market are extremely diverse in terms of the features that they provide. So it pays to take time out and find out which kind of mortgage is best suited to your needs. The primary factors to influence this decision are the type of mortgage rate offered and the payment schedule that could be best for you.

The two most basic types of mortgages available in the market are those with adjustable rates and those with fixed rates. In a fixed rate, the mortgage borrower has to make a repayment calculating a fixed rate of interest for the entire life of the loan. But with adjustable rate mortgages – also known as fixed rate mortgages – the interest rate fluctuates according to the market trends. If the rate increases in the market, then the mortgage rate payable also increases, and vice-versa. Hence, one cannot predict with an adjustable rate mortgage. But one advantage is that they usually offer a lower initial interest rate than the fixed rate mortgages.

In fixed rate mortgages, since the interest rates remain the same for the entire life of the loan, the monthly payments also remain the same. This applies even if the loans are for long term such as 25 to 30 years. The borrower is at liberty to choose what kind of terms of repayment he/she is looking out for. Most borrowers prefer the 30-year mortgage as it lowers the monthly bills significantly. Of course, borrowers are also interested in the 15-year mortgage as they can own their home that much earlier. But the borrower must be sure of his/her capacity of making the higher monthly payments too.

So take time out to decide first what kind of mortgage will do you good. Once that decision is made, try to scour the market for the lowest possible rates. You could buy some financial magazines and newspapers and get yourself acquainted with the interest rates prevailing in the market. Get yourself updated from time to time, as these rates are subject to wide fluctuations.

First you must visit a bank that is located close to the home you are taking. It is most ideal if you go to the bank in which you are already holding an account. This could make you eligible for attractive terms and discounts from the lenders. Meet the loan officer in the bank where your account is and tell him what you are set out to do. He/she will guide you and provide information about the various mortgage options available.

If approaching banks directly seems daunting to you, then you could take the services of a mortgage broker. Though it seems a waste of money to have a broker in the picture, it might not always be a loss. Mortgage brokers could provide you with cheaper mortgages, which could mean a saving for you even if you count the brokerage. Mortgage brokers are equipped with information on various mortgage plans of different lenders, so they are in a better position to give you the best mortgage suited to your requirements.

The internet is another great facility in this respect. The websites of lenders will mention their current interest rates and also provide enough information on their various plans to go ahead. There could be some fees to be paid online in order to access this information. But if you are interested in a particular lender, this could be money well-spent. Some sites will also provide comparative rates of different lenders. You will be able to become highly informed within a matter of minutes.

You might stumble upon a mortgage that seems too good to be true. But before going ahead with it, take time out to read the terms carefully. Ask about the hidden costs. There are many mortgage costs that are not apparent to the amateur mortgage buyer. There are points to be considered. These are charges to be paid on the mortgage, typically 1% of the total amount. Though points are not very significant on the monthly payments, they could add up to a great deal at closing time. If you are going in for a fixed mortgage rate, wait till the interest rates drop, and then lock in the rate.
